Some Lesser Known Facts About Jazzy B

  • Jazzy B was born in Nawanshahr (Punjab) but raised in Vancouver (Canada). He later shifted to Birmingham (England) and now resides in Jalandhar.
  • He had a deep interest in music right from his childhood and used to listen to Kuldeep Manak’s music along with his uncle.
  • When Jazzy was 4 years old, Kuldeep Manak came to his village for musical performance. It was after watching his performance that Bains thought of becoming a singer one day.
  • Jazzy used to work as a part-time construction worker with Tarlok Singh Kooner when he was pursuing his graduation.
  • It was Kooner who advised Bains to launch his own music album and also spent $5000 on the album.
  • He started his singing career in 1993.
  • After the release of his first song, Sukshiner Shinda advised him to England if he wanted to make a career in music.
  • Jazzy left his graduation midway and relocated to England to make a career in singing.
  • At the beginning of his career, he used to live in a small room with 6 more guys.
  • He gave his first abroad live performance in Surrey Arts Centre.
  • In 2000, he gave the appearance in the Bollywood film Shaheed Udham Singh for the first time.

 

  • In 2001, he got fame with his superhit song “Naag.”

  • While shooting his debut film ‘Best Of Luck’ (2013), he and his co-star Garry Sandhu met with a life-threatening accident.
  • He was awarded the ‘Best Male Debut’ by PTC Punjabi Film Awards for the film ‘Best of Luck’ (2013).
  • He has given numerous hits to the Punjabi Music Industry including “Akh De Esharey,” “Patlo,” “Ral Khushian Manaiye,” “This Party Getting Hot,” “Maharajas,” “One Million,” “Naag 2,” “Mitran De Boot,” “Naag The Third,” and “Jatt Da Flag.”

  • He considers veteran Punjabi singer Kuldeep Manak as his role model.
